Which of the following is the largest disadvantage of hydropower?

Dams negatively impact the environment.
Dams release harmful chemicals and toxins.
Hydropower is a nonrenewable resource.
Hydropower depends on time of day.

1 answer

The largest disadvantage of hydropower among the options provided is "Dams negatively impact the environment."

While hydropower is generally considered a renewable energy source, the construction of dams can lead to significant environmental issues, including the disruption of aquatic ecosystems, changes in water quality and temperature, sedimentation, and the displacement of communities and wildlife. This environmental impact is often seen as the most substantial drawback of hydropower.

The other options, such as releasing harmful chemicals and toxins, hydropower being nonrenewable, and dependency on time of day, are not accurate or significant disadvantages associated with hydropower.
